MTV: How immersive is the 3-D? Is it start to finish, or does it pop up in key sequences?
Kosinski: Our approach is not like "Avatar," which I think is 3-D from the first shot to the last. Ours is sort of a "Wizard of Oz" approach. Ninety-eight percent of the 3-D is in the world of "Tron." The 3-D really starts once we get into the Tron world.
MTV: Is the technology you're using similar to what James Cameron used or what Robert Zemeckis has used?
Kosinski: It's a combination of technologies that Zemeckis has been using in terms of the completely digital motion-capture of a character and for the live-action camera system. We used a camera developed by James Cameron's company. We used a newer generation of camera than the one used on "Avatar." They built it specifically for us.

why are some allways writing like the cameras are from Cameron? Cameron helped to make the cameras. :yay:

Vince Pace and hes team has the cameras and is ranting them all around the world. the fusion cameras were already used on some basketball games and to film the U2 and Cyrus concert.

they didnt build the cameras. they used sony's cameras. Vince Pace and hes team builded a camera rig with all the settings to control the 3D stereo space.way to many people ignore Vince Pace. :cwink:
